Rebecca Headington, daughter of Nicholas and Ruth (Phillips) Headington was born in Baltimore County, Maryland, October 3, 1821 and died at the home of her daughter, Mrs. Isaac Atkinson, two miles east of Portland, September 6, 1900; aged 78 years, 11 months and 3 days.
She was united in marriage to Christopher Cox in Delaware County, Ohio June 28, 1840, with whom she lived until his death June 9, 1888. She was the mother of nine children, three sons and six daughters, namely: Warner, James W. Sherman and Mariah Cox, Emaline Huey, Ruth Frazee, Lucia Green, Catherine Hoad and Geneva Adkinson, all of whom except Sherman, James W. and Geneva have preceded her to the land of rest. Warner Cox, her oldest son, was a member of Co. B, 34th Reg., Indiana Volunteers, in the rebellion and died at Memphis, Tennessee August 6, 1862.
She leaves two sons, one daughter, two brothers, forty-one grandchildren and thirteen great-grandchildren and a host of friends to mourn her departure.
Portland Commercial, Jay County, IN; September 11, 1900
